Frequently Asked Questions

Getting mental health treatment is essential. Getting answers to questions you may have about mental health in Webster, MA is just as important. Here are some of the most common questions that people ask in regard to mental health treatment:

  • Can I pay for mental health treatment in Webster with my health insurance?

    Fortunately, most of the mental health clinics throughout Webster will accept private health insurance to cover the cost of treatment. Insurance carriers that include Aetna, Humana, United Healthcare, Blue Cross Blue Shield, Cigna and many others may have provisions in their plans that pay for mental health services. Of course, you should always inquiry with your insurance company to see the exact benefits you have.

  • Is there mental health treatment for teenagers available in Webster?

    Many of the mental health clinics that are located in Webster are able to provide treatment to teenagers and adolescents. In fact, there are some facilities that specialize only in providing mental health treatment to the younger population, while there are also others that will not accept teenagers. Inquire at the specific facility you are interested in to make sure they do provide mental health service for your teenage son or daughter.

  • How long does mental health treatment last in Webster?

    Mental health treatment is done on an individual basis, so there is no specific amount of time or duration that can apply to everyone. Many mental health facilities in Webster have standardized mental health treatments that often go for 30 days, which is a popular option among those seeking treatment. However, your particular case may require 60-day, 90-day or even year-long treatment.

  • What are some of the mental health disorders for which I can get treatment in Webster?

    As a general rule, treatment centers in Webster can help with most mental health disorders. Such disorders include phobias, eating disorders such as compulsive eating, anorexia or bulimia, PTSD, trauma, personality disorders, bipolar disorder, depression, dissociative identity disorder and schizophrenia. To be sure, please ask the facility in question whether they will provide treatment for the specific disorder you or your loved one need help with.

  • How much does mental health treatment cost in Webster?

    Costs for mental health treatment in Webster will vary depending on the facility and your particular mental health issues. Such costs can go as high as $12,000 for inpatient treatment, or as low as $60 hourly for outpatient treatment. Please note, however, that you may not need to pay for mental health costs out of pocket. If your health insurance provider pays for mental health services, they may be able to cover some or all costs associated with your treatment.
